Luichi is a variation of the Italian name 'Luigi,' which derives from the Old High German name 'Ludwig,' meaning 'famous warrior.' The name combines 'hlud' (fame) and 'wig' (warrior). Historically, it has been popular in Italy and among Italian-speaking communities, often associated with strength and honor.
